Originally Posted by heckler
the real purpose of a hood scoop is to produce a ram air effect if i am correct. I dont think that you would get this effect because the air is not being blwon directly in the air box. Since the air has to travel through those hideous looking hoses it would lose the all its force and it still has to pass through the filter. I bet a snorkel would have more powerr gains and lok better than that.
The amount of air pressure that is built up in front of a vehicle is really not much over atmospheric (unlike a supercharger which will build noticeable pressure) so the only way you will take advantage of that tiny amount of pressure is to increase airflow. Sadly this is where his design falls terribly short (but does seem to look cool) and that is the number of bends in the pipe, the fact that it is ribbed, the length of the pipe and the overall diameter. The design falls short on basic fluid dynamics principles.
